WZP Integration Tasks

Based on featherChat commit 65f6390 — FUTURE_TASKS.md with WZP integration items.

Status Key

  • DONE = implemented and tested
  • PARTIAL = code exists but not wired into live path
  • TODO = not started

WZP-Side Tasks (our responsibility)

WZP-S-1. HKDF Salt/Info String Alignment — DONE

  • Both use None salt, info strings warzone-ed25519 / warzone-x25519
  • 15 cross-project tests verify identical output

WZP-S-2. Accept featherChat Bearer Token on Relay — DONE

  • --auth-url flag on relay
  • Clients send SignalMessage::AuthToken as first signal
  • Relay calls POST {auth_url} to validate, rejects if invalid
  • Commit: ad16ddb

WZP-S-3. Signaling Bridge Mode — DONE

  • featherchat.rs module: encode/decode WZP SignalMessage into FC CallSignal.payload
  • WzpCallPayload wraps signal + relay_addr + room
  • Commit: ad16ddb

WZP-S-4. Room Access Control — DONE

  • hash_room_name() in wzp-crypto: SHA-256("featherchat-group:" + name)[:16] → 32 hex chars
  • CLI --room <name> hashes before using as SNI
  • Web bridge hashes room name before connecting to relay
  • RoomManager gains ACL: with_acl(), allow(), is_authorized()
  • join() now returns Result<ParticipantId, String>, rejects unauthorized
  • Relay passes authenticated fingerprint to room join

WZP-S-5. Wire Crypto Handshake into Live Path — DONE

  • CLI: perform_handshake() called after connect, before any media mode
  • Relay: accept_handshake() called after auth, before room join
  • Web bridge: perform_handshake() called after auth token, before audio loops
  • Relay generates ephemeral identity seed at startup, logs fingerprint
  • Quality profile negotiated during handshake

WZP-S-6. Web Bridge + featherChat Web Client — DONE

  • --auth-url flag on web bridge
  • Browser sends { "type": "auth", "token": "..." } as first WS message
  • Web bridge validates token against featherChat, then passes to relay
  • --cert/--key flags for production TLS certificates

WZP-S-7. Publish wzp-proto for featherChat — DONE

  • wzp-proto/Cargo.toml now standalone (no workspace inheritance)
  • featherChat can use: wzp-proto = { git = "ssh://...", path = "crates/wzp-proto" }

WZP-S-8. CLI Seed Input — DONE

  • --seed <hex> and --mnemonic <24 words> flags
  • featherChat-compatible identity: same seed → same keys
  • Commit: 12cdfe6

WZP-S-9. Fix Hardcoded Assumptions — DONE

  1. No auth on relay — fixed via S-2 (--auth-url)
  2. Room names from SNI — fixed via S-4 (hashed room names)
  3. No signaling before media — fixed via S-5 (mandatory handshake)
  4. Self-signed TLS — fixed via S-6 (--cert/--key for production)
  5. No codec negotiation in web bridge — profile negotiated in handshake
  6. No connection to FC key registry — fixed via S-2 (token validation)
